  1. if the alka seltzer was added to water in a closed container, would the mass of the container increase, decrease, or remain the same? use a particle diagram to help justify your answer.

Explanation:

Brief Explanations

According to the law of conservation of mass, in a closed system, matter is neither created nor destroyed. When Alka - Seltzer (a mixture of substances like sodium bicarbonate and citric acid) is added to water in a closed container, the chemical reaction that occurs (for example, the reaction between the acid and the bicarbonate to produce carbon dioxide gas, water, and other products) does not allow any matter to escape the container. The total mass of the reactants (Alka - Seltzer and water) will be equal to the total mass of the products (the resulting solution, any dissolved substances, and the gas produced which is still within the closed container). So, the mass of the container and its contents remains the same. A particle diagram would show the initial particles (Alka - Seltzer particles and water molecules) and the final particles (the products of the reaction) all within the boundaries of the closed container, with no particles entering or leaving, thus justifying that the mass remains constant.

Answer:

The mass of the container would remain the same.
